The long-awaited romantic thriller, Red Wine, written by Pamela Johnson, sends the reader on a riveting ride beginning in the posh wine country of the Napa Valley, to the wealthy prestige of the aristocracy of the English countryside.
Red Wine is a novel that focuses on a law professor, Samantha Reed, who is forced to relive a murderous past and lands in the arms of a ruggedly handsome detective. Throughout the novel, Sam's relatives and childhood friends reveal their involvement and knowledge of a small town secret.
.. "Her eyes flew open as sheets of lightening streaked across the night sky and lit up her bedroom like a spotlight. Thunder rolled overhead and the tree branches scraped the sides of the house like nails running down a chalkboard."..
Ultimately, the unveiling of deceit and deception take the reader from the prosperous vineyards of Northern California, to the lush English countryside in Europe. The discovery of small town politics gone awry, leads to the discovery of a covert family secret revealed.

Pamela has worked in libraries for the past 35 years, both in the public library system and the school system. She has also written several published titles including Volunteering in East Timor and Western Samoa, Australian Bush Fires, Mastering Technology for Seniors and "A Casual Disdain" in Great Australian Rabbit Stories. Pamela has completed creative writing courses which encouraged her to pen her first children's picture book, a quirky story sure to be a favourite for reluctant readers.
